We feel it all around us these days, don’t we? It’s like there’s a heaviness to the world… I spent time eating with a friend yesterday. I could see it written all over her face: the days were not what she expected, nor what she signed up for. Her life was different than she would have written.
I remembered the feeling of complete discontent with my lot in life – and the fact that I didn’t end up with a lot.
I remembered how, little by little, God pulled me out of that funk by helping me remember:
1. I could take Jesus’ peace and literally hold it as my own.
Peace I leave with you; my peace I give you. (Jo. 14:27)
How? We say it like this in our mind: “Christ, I am accepting your peace. I am going to allow it, right now, to calm me physically, spiritually and emotionally.”
2. I’m not in control of my happenings, but when I’m under his control, things feel much better.
God is the best warrior.
3. Jesus’ blood covers me every minute of every day.
“In Him we have redemption through His blood, the forgiveness of our trespasses, according to the riches of His grace.” (Eph 1:7).
There is no perfect life, but there is a perfect Savior who perfectly covers us with his love. We can rest there, no matter how bad our days look.
